How should organisations validate quote requests to avoid Net RFQ fraud?

Organisations should treat urgent quote requests as untrusted until they verify the requester through independent channels. Check the sender domain, confirm the company on its official website, and call the business using a published number. Extra caution is warranted when requests use free mail accounts, lookalike domains, freight forwarders, or residential delivery addresses, because those are common indicators of RFQ fraud.

Validating quote requests before money or goods move

Net rfq fraud works because procurement and sales teams are trained to respond quickly to apparently legitimate business enquiries. The control problem is not just whether a request looks professional, but whether the requester can be independently verified before pricing, fulfilment, or invoice details are accepted. The best validation step is to separate the request from the channel and confirm the buyer through sources the sender does not control. NIST SP 800-53 Rev 5 Security and Privacy Controls is useful here because it reinforces the need for accountable identity verification and controlled approval paths, rather than trust based on email presentation alone.

Practitioners often miss that RFQ fraud is usually a verification failure, not a document-quality failure. A polished domain, a plausible company name, and a well-formed request can all be manufactured cheaply. In practice, many security and procurement teams encounter RFQ fraud only after a supplier has already been onboarded into an unsafe exception path, rather than through intentional verification.

How organisations should validate an RFQ in practice

The practical test is whether the request can survive contact with a second, independent identity source. Start with the basic checks already implied by the direct answer: compare the sender domain against the claimed company, look for spelling drift, subdomain misuse, and recently registered lookalikes, then verify the organisation from its official website rather than from the message itself. If the request names a buyer, logistics contact, or accounting contact, confirm that person through a published switchboard, directory, or known account manager route.

That verification should happen before any sensitive procurement action is taken. A genuine RFQ may still use an unusual delivery address, third-party warehouse, or freight forwarder, but those details should increase scrutiny rather than trigger automatic acceptance. The important operational question is whether the delivery instruction, payment detail, and business identity are all consistent across independent sources. If they are not, treat the request as unverified until a second human or an established enterprise relationship confirms it.

  • Check whether the request originates from a domain the organisation already has a verified relationship with.
  • Confirm the legal entity name, not just the brand name, because impersonation often exploits that gap.
  • Use a phone number or contact path published independently on the company’s own site or registry entry.
  • Escalate any request that combines urgency with new payment instructions, unusual shipping arrangements, or a first-time supplier relationship.

Where this guidance breaks down is in low-maturity environments that lack trusted company records, verified contact lists, or a procurement approval workflow, because then the organisation has no reliable baseline to compare the request against.

When RFQ checks need extra caution

Tighter validation often slows legitimate buying activity, requiring organisations to balance fraud resistance against procurement speed. That tradeoff becomes more visible when the request appears routine but includes an unfamiliar intermediary, residential delivery location, or free mail account.

There is no single universally accepted threshold for when an RFQ becomes suspicious enough to block, so the safest approach is to define internal decision rules rather than rely on instinct. A useful rule is that any deviation from a known sender, known domain, known account manager, or known fulfilment path should move the request into verification mode. This is especially important when the request asks for urgency, confidentiality, or off-channel follow-up, because those are common pressure tactics used to reduce scrutiny.

One common edge case is a legitimate buyer using a third-party logistics provider or a temporary project mailbox. Those requests are not automatically fraudulent, but they should be verified against an independently known business relationship before they are treated as routine. Organisations that handle this well preserve a documented exception path, so the team can approve unusual requests without normalising unverified ones.

Risk and Threat Considerations

Net RFQ fraud creates exposure at the point where commercial trust and operational execution overlap. The material risk is that a false requester can divert goods, obtain pricing intelligence, or steer fulfilment to an attacker-controlled destination before anyone validates the business identity.

Failure mechanism: The fraud succeeds when staff rely on message appearance, time pressure, or a plausible company name instead of an independently verified contact path. Lookalike domains, free mail services, freight forwarding, and alternative delivery addresses all help the attacker separate the request from the real organisation.

Impact: The result can be misdirected shipments, financial loss, compromised supplier relationships, exposure of commercial terms, and a weaker control environment for future procurement requests.

Practitioner Guidance

What to prioritise: Put independent requester verification ahead of pricing, fulfilment, or invoice setup. If the team cannot confirm the entity through a source it already trusts, the RFQ should remain untrusted.

Decision rule: Treat any first-time request with urgency, unusual shipping instructions, or a sender identity that is not already established as an exception case, not a normal transaction. The exception should require deliberate human confirmation rather than a quick reply.

What practitioners underestimate: The most dangerous RFQ frauds often look operationally ordinary. The issue is usually not one suspicious field, but the combination of a believable business story with weak identity verification and no second-channel confirmation.

Practitioner takeaway: The safest procurement posture is to verify the requester outside the email thread before any commitment is made, because once an RFQ enters fulfilment, the fraud has already converted trust into action.
